Beneficial Organic Plants & Greens to Grow Together
Maximizing your garden's harvest and healthy flourishing can be easily achieved by carefully pairing specific organic plants and produce. Think about these fantastic combinations for a flourishing and pest-resistant garden! Check out a list of effective pairings:
- Tomatoes & Genovese Basil: This is a popular pairing! Sweet Basil discourages pests and enhances the taste of tomato plants .
- Carrots & Tuscan Rosemary: Rosemary keeps away the carrot root fly .
- Cucumbers & French Marigolds : Marigolds are wonderful at discouraging nematodes and other soil pests.
- Leaf Lettuce & Roman Chamomile: German Chamomile lures good insects and improves leaf lettuce flourishing.
Remember to investigate the particular needs of each herb for ideal results and savor the yield of your supportive planting!
